Where is the Alflen family from?

You can see how Alflen families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Alflen family name was found in the USA, and Scotland between 1871 and 1920. The most Alflen families were found in USA in 1920. In 1880 there were 17 Alflen families living in Michigan. This was 100% of all the recorded Alflen's in USA. Michigan had the highest population of Alflen families in 1880.

What did your Alflen ancestors do for a living?

In 1940, Farmer was the top reported job for people in the USA named Alflen. 50% of Alflen men worked as a Farmer. .

What is the average Alflen lifespan?

Between 1962 and 2004, in the United States, Alflen life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1969, and highest in 1974. The average life expectancy for Alflen in 1962 was 73, and 65 in 2004.
